#'
#' @title UI for the Shiny Tanner crab recruitment size distribution module
#'
#' @description Function to create the UI for the Shiny Tanner crab recruitment size distribution module.
#'
#' @param id - a character string that uniquely identifies the recruitment size distribution module in the enclosing Shiny UI.
#'
#' @return A Shiny tabPanel allowing the user to change recruitment size distribution parameters and plot the distribution.
#'
#' @details Allows the user to change recruitment size distribution parameters and plot the distribution for the Tanner crab model.
#'
#' @import shiny
#'
recUI<-function(id){
require(shiny);
ns<-NS(id); #namespace function
tabPanel(
"Recruitment",
sidebarLayout(
sidebarPanel(
wellPanel(
fluidRow(
actionButton(ns("refresh1"),"Refresh"),
actionButton(ns("reset1"),"Reset")
) #fluidRow
), #wellPanel
div(
id=ns("inputs"),
useShinyjs(),
tabsetPanel(
tabPanel(
"parameters",
wellPanel(
h4("Size (gamma distribution)"),
fluidRow(textInput(ns("alpha"),"alpha: location parameter",value="exp(2.44234703500)")),
fluidRow(textInput(ns("beta"),"beta: scale parameter",value="exp(1.38629436100)")),
fluidRow(numericInput(ns("mxZ"),"max size for recruits",value=50,min=0,max=200))
) #wellPanel
), #parameters tabPanel
tabPanel(
"plot controls",
wellPanel(
fluidRow(
column(
12,
h4("size (mm CW)"),
fluidRow(
column(6,numericInput(ns("minX"),"min",value= 25,min=0)),
column(6,numericInput(ns("maxX"),"max",value=185,min=0))
) #fluidRow
) #column
)
) #wellPanel
) #controls tabPanel
) #tabsetPanel
) #div
), #sidebarPanel
mainPanel(
fluidRow(
column(
12,
h3("Recruitment size distribution"),
plotOutput(ns("pltPrRecAtZ"))
) #column
) #fluidRow
)#mainPanel
) #sidebarLayout
) #tabPanel
}
